The patent badge is an abbreviated version of the USPTO patent document. The patent badge does contain a link to the full patent document.

The patent badge is an abbreviated version of the USPTO patent document. The patent badge covers the following: Patent number, Date patent was issued, Date patent was filed, Title of the patent, Applicant, Inventor, Assignee, Attorney firm, Primary examiner, Assistant examiner, CPCs, and Abstract. The patent badge does contain a link to the full patent document (in Adobe Acrobat format, aka pdf). To download or print any patent click here.

Date of Patent:
Dec. 06, 2022

Filed:

Dec. 12, 2019
Applicant:

Architecture Technology Corporation, Minneapolis, MN (US);

Inventors:

Daniel McArdle, Seneca Falls, NY (US);

Judson Powers, Ithaca, NY (US);

Robert A. Joyce, Ithaca, NY (US);

Assignee:

Architecture Technology Corporation, Minneapolis, MN (US);

Attorney:
Primary Examiner:
Int. Cl.
CPC ...
H04L 29/06 (2006.01); H04L 9/40 (2022.01); G06F 9/4401 (2018.01); G06F 9/455 (2018.01); G06F 11/20 (2006.01); G06F 8/41 (2018.01); G06F 8/61 (2018.01);
U.S. Cl.
CPC ...
H04L 63/1441 (2013.01); G06F 9/4406 (2013.01); G06F 9/45504 (2013.01); G06F 11/203 (2013.01); H04L 63/0272 (2013.01); H04L 63/1425 (2013.01); G06F 8/41 (2013.01); G06F 8/61 (2013.01); G06F 2201/805 (2013.01); G06F 2201/815 (2013.01);
Abstract

For each respective virtual machine (VM) of a plurality of VMs, a distributed computing system generates a unique Application Binary Interface (ABI) for an operating system for the respective VM, compiles a software application to use the unique ABI, and installs the operating system and the compiled software application on the respective VM. A dispatcher node dispatches, to one or more VMs of the plurality of VMs that provide a service and are in the active mode, request messages for the service. Furthermore, a first host device may determine, in response to software in the first VM invoking a system call in a manner inconsistent with the unique ABI for the operating system of the first VM, that a failover event has occurred. Responsive to the failover event, the distributed computing system fails over from the first VM to a second VM.


Find Patent Forward Citations

Loading…